Find the fifth term when a1=4 and r=-3

Respuesta :

jimrgrant1 jimrgrant1
  • 04-05-2021

Answer:

a₅ = 324

Step-by-step explanation:

The nth term of a geometric sequence is

[tex]a_{n}[/tex] = a₁ [tex]r^{n-1}[/tex] then

a₅ = 4 × [tex](-3)^{4}[/tex] = 4 × 81 = 324
